// SPDX-License-Identifier: GPL-2.0-only
2
/*
3
* CPU kernel entry/exit control
4
*
5
* Copyright (C) 2013 ARM Ltd.
6
*/
7
8
#include <linux/acpi.h>
9
#include <linux/cache.h>
10
#include <linux/errno.h>
11
#include <linux/of.h>
12
#include <linux/string.h>
13
#include <asm/acpi.h>
14
#include <asm/cpu_ops.h>
15
#include <asm/smp_plat.h>
16
17
extern const struct cpu_operations smp_spin_table_ops;
18
#ifdef CONFIG_ARM64_ACPI_PARKING_PROTOCOL
19
extern const struct cpu_operations acpi_parking_protocol_ops;
20
#endif
21
extern const struct cpu_operations cpu_psci_ops;
22
23
static const struct cpu_operations *cpu_ops[NR_CPUS] __ro_after_init;
24
25
static const struct cpu_operations *const dt_supported_cpu_ops[] __initconst = {
26
&smp_spin_table_ops,
27
&cpu_psci_ops,
28
NULL,
29
};
30
31
static const struct cpu_operations *const acpi_supported_cpu_ops[] __initconst = {
32
#ifdef CONFIG_ARM64_ACPI_PARKING_PROTOCOL
33
&acpi_parking_protocol_ops,
34
#endif
35
&cpu_psci_ops,
36
NULL,
37
};
38
39
static const struct cpu_operations * __init cpu_get_ops(const char *name)
40
{
41
const struct cpu_operations *const *ops;
42
43
ops = acpi_disabled ? dt_supported_cpu_ops : acpi_supported_cpu_ops;
44
45
while (*ops) {
46
if (!strcmp(name, (*ops)->name))
47
return *ops;
48
49
ops++;
50
}
51
52
return NULL;
53
}
54
55
static const char *__init cpu_read_enable_method(int cpu)
56
{
57
const char *enable_method;
58
59
if (acpi_disabled) {
60
struct device_node *dn = of_get_cpu_node(cpu, NULL);
61
62
if (!dn) {
63
if (!cpu)
64
pr_err("Failed to find device node for boot cpu\n");
65
return NULL;
66
}
67
68
enable_method = of_get_property(dn, "enable-method", NULL);
69
if (!enable_method) {
70
/*
71
* The boot CPU may not have an enable method (e.g.
72
* when spin-table is used for secondaries).
73
* Don't warn spuriously.
74
*/
75
if (cpu != 0)
76
pr_err("%pOF: missing enable-method property\n",
77
dn);
78
}
79
of_node_put(dn);
80
} else {
81
enable_method = acpi_get_enable_method(cpu);
82
if (!enable_method) {
83
/*
84
* In ACPI systems the boot CPU does not require
85
* checking the enable method since for some
86
* boot protocol (ie parking protocol) it need not
87
* be initialized. Don't warn spuriously.
88
*/
89
if (cpu != 0)
90
pr_err("Unsupported ACPI enable-method\n");
91
}
92
}
93
94
return enable_method;
95
}
96
/*
97
* Read a cpu's enable method and record it in cpu_ops.
98
*/
99
int __init init_cpu_ops(int cpu)
100
{
101
const char *enable_method = cpu_read_enable_method(cpu);
102
103
if (!enable_method)
104
return -ENODEV;
105
106
cpu_ops[cpu] = cpu_get_ops(enable_method);
107
if (!cpu_ops[cpu]) {
108
pr_warn("Unsupported enable-method: %s\n", enable_method);
109
return -EOPNOTSUPP;
110
}
111
112
return 0;
113
}
114
115
const struct cpu_operations *get_cpu_ops(int cpu)
116
{
117
return cpu_ops[cpu];
118
}
